What Are Cataracts?
If you've ever wondered what causes cloudy vision as you age, the response may extremely well be cataracts. Cataracts are an usual eye problem that influences the clarity of the lens inside your eye. The lens is typically clear, allowing light to pass through and focus on the retina. Nonetheless, as you age, proteins in the lens can glob together, creating cloudiness and obstructing the flow of light. This cloudiness leads to blurred vision, difficulty seeing at night, sensitivity to light, and discolored shades. Over time, cataracts can substantially influence your vision, making day-to-day activities challenging.
Cataracts can develop in one or both eyes and typically development gradually.
While aging is the key reason for cataracts, other aspects such as smoking, diabetic issues, excessive sun direct exposure, and certain drugs can also increase your danger.
Thankfully, cataracts can be treated efficiently with surgical treatment to replace the cloudy lens with a clear artificial lens, restoring your vision and improving your quality of life.
Reasons and Risk Aspects
As you delve into the causes and risk variables connected with cataracts, it becomes clear that while aging is the primary provocateur, other aspects can additionally play a role in their growth. Direct exposure to ultraviolet radiation from the sun, cigarette smoking, and certain medical conditions like diabetes can raise your danger of creating cataracts. Genetics additionally play a considerable duty, as cataracts can run in family members. Injuries to the eye, the extended use corticosteroid medications, and even extreme alcohol intake have been connected to cataract development.
Additionally, existing health conditions such as weight problems and high blood pressure can contribute to the development of cataracts. It's essential to manage these problems to minimize your threat.
Additionally, lifestyle elements like bad nourishment and a lack of antioxidants in your diet plan can possibly worsen cataract formation. By maintaining a healthy lifestyle, safeguarding your eyes from harmful UV rays, and scheduling routine eye exams, you can help reduce your threat of creating cataracts.
Therapy Options
Discovering treatment choices for cataracts unveils a range of effective treatments that can assist improve your vision and quality of life. In the onset of cataracts, upgrading your eyeglass prescription or making use of brighter lighting may aid manage signs and symptoms. Nevertheless, as the cataracts progress and start to disrupt day-to-day activities, surgical treatment becomes the main therapy option.
